Exploring South Africa Through Words

Poetry relies on rich and sensuous imagery to convey meaningful experiences that have the power to evoke in us both genuine feeling and deep, often philosophical, thought. Join Semester at Sea student and Swaziland born Megan De Koning, as she walks us through Professor John Serio’s Studies in Poetry field lab at the Book Lounge in Cape Town, South Africa. Megan’s homeland is explored through poetry with the help of South African poets Liesl Jobson and Khadija Heeger.
